§ 20-A §6308 — Glucagon rescue therapy
Maine·Title 20-A EDUCATION·Part 3 ELEMENTARY AND SECONDARY EDUCATION·Ch. 223 HEALTH, NUTRITION AND SAFETY
1.Definitions.
As used in this section, unless the context otherwise indicates, the following terms have the following meanings.
2.Standing order.
A school may obtain a standing order for undesignated ready-to-use glucagon rescue therapy from a health care provider with the authority to prescribe undesignated ready-to-use glucagon rescue therapy.
3.Supply and administration.
A school may maintain a supply of undesignated ready-to-use glucagon rescue therapies in a secure location that is immediately accessible to a school nurse and unlicensed school personnel. A supply of undesignated ready-to-use glucagon rescue therapies must be maintained in accordance with the manufacturer's instructions.
